What has genetics done for type 2 diabetes is a question that was raised at one of the meet the professor sessions at Diabetes UK 2010. Well, here is a comment from a renowned diabetes epidemiologist.

Dr. Venkat Narayan asks in his BMJ Blog "The pursuit of genes may, no doubt, improve our understanding of major diseases like CVD and diabetes, and may also lead to better treatments. Should we not, however, aim for a far better balance between spending an extraordinary amount of resources chasing the promise of genes and of implementing the huge body of knowledge that we already have about predicting and preventing common diseases, such as CVD and diabetes?"
